Hush houses and test cells are acoustical aircraft enclosures that allow testing of unmounted aircraft engines and testing of fully assembled jet aircraft in an enclosed space, which allows for specific test conditions during testing and maintenance. The sound from the aircraft is absorbed and muffled within the hush house or test cell. The structure allows continuous maintenance on all manner of military aircraft that could only previously be conducted outside or in open hangars, potentially disturbing surrounding communities, and occurring in sight of prying eyes. The ANG has approximately 120 installations, while the Air Force has over 400 installations. The ANG has 55 hush houses for the F-15 and F-16 aircraft, most from the later Cold War period (1980s). Several of the hush houses within ANG are inactive and may be affected by Base Realignment and Closure (BRAC) procedures. Prior to beginning the study, the estimated number of installations that have hush houses at Air Force, ANG, Air Reserves, Naval Air Stations (NAS), Marine Corps Air Stations (MCAS), and Army Air installations exceeded 100. Hush houses and test cells as a property type have been overlooked in the literature that provides the basis for management of aviation resources.

Originally, the focus of this study was on hush houses; however, as the project progressed, test cells have been included. The focus has remained on hush houses and test cells at military installations that repair and maintain aircraft, and not on test cells associated with research and design facilities. One early research and design test cell is discussed in the case studies because it was one of the first test cells in the country. A typology of hush houses and test cells found at U.S. military installations is provided, as well as specific case studies. These resources range from permanent “brick and mortar” to moveable structures, and are tied directly to air fighter, transport, refueling, and other air support missions from early military aviation development during WW II throughout the Cold War.
